Current trends focus on integrated organization systems, such as pull-out shelves, spice racks, and tiered drawers. Open shelving integrated with closed cabinets is also popular. Many Washington D.C. residents are seeking sleek, minimalist designs to enhance their kitchen's flow.

While quartz is a popular choice for its durability and low maintenance, it can be vulnerable to thermal shock from extreme heat. It also cannot be refinished like natural stone if scratches occur. Proper care is essential to maintain its appearance.
